Połom [ˈpɔwɔm] (German: Polommen, 1938-45 Herzogsmühle) is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Świętajno, within Olecko County, Warmian-Masurian Voivodeship, in northern Poland. It lies approximately 4 kilometres (2 mi) south-west of Świętajno, 16 km (10 mi) west of Olecko, and 120 km (75 mi) east of the regional capital Olsztyn.

Before 1945 the area was part of Germany (East Prussia).
